SNICKER DOODLES Recipe

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
3 Tbsp sugar;
1/2 tsp ground cinnamon;
1 roll (16.5 oz.) Pillsbury® Create 'n Bake® refrigerated sugar cookie;
1/4 cup all-purpose flour

Directions:
Directions:
Heat oven to 350 degrees F.

In small bowl, mix sugar and cinnamon.
In large bowl, break up cookie dough. Stir or knead in flour until well blended. Reshape into log. Cut cookie dough into 32 (1/4-inch) slices. Shape each into ball and roll in sugar-cinnamon mixture; place 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heets.

Bake 10 to 14 minutes or until edges are golden brown. Cool 1 minute; remove from cookie sheets to cooling rack
